NHL play on Tuesday features the Dallas Stars (45-20-12) hosting the Calgary Flames (32-36-8) at American Airlines Center, starting at 8 p.m. ET on ESPN+. The Stars rank second in the Western Conference (102 points), while the Flames are 14th in the Western Conference (72 points).

Stats to know
Jason Robertson has totaled 89 points in 77 games (40 goals and 49 assists).
Jake Oettinger has allowed 128 goals (2.61 goals-against average) and racked up 1,146 saves.
Morgan Frost has 41 points this season (0.5 per game), with 21 goals and 20 assists in 76 games (playing 15:20 per game).
Dustin Wolf has played 54 games this season, conceding 153 goals (3.1 goals-against average) with 1,295 saves and an .895 save percentage (33rd in the league).
